Shein(希音) 后台开发一面

base南京,时长30min

  1. 聊项目
  2. 最近有做过SpringBoot的项目吗
  3. 了解过SpringCloud吗
  4. SpringBoot的常用注解
  5. SpringBoot依赖注入的原理
  6. MySQL和其他数据库相比设计的不同之处
  7. MySQL加索引的注意事项
  8. Redis为什么高可用?(好像是这么问的)
  9. 了解过哪些数据结构?有实际应用过吗
  10. 聊聊红黑树

后面就开始唠家常,问问平时是怎么学习的,有没有做过GitHub上高star的项目

面试官说自己部门大概70人,主要搞中间件和基础架构,且明确表示这个岗位他们Java组只招一个实习生

全部评论
只招一个,难怪我直接简历挂了😂
9 回复 分享
发布于 2023-04-08 10:24 江苏
我刚面完希音,也是南京的后台开发,不过跟你应该不是一个部门。很有意思的一场面试,虽然我没几个答上来的,但确实很有意思
4 回复 分享
发布于 2023-04-11 15:14 四川
只招一个,woc,昨天刚做的笔试,那估计面试无了
1 回复 分享
发布于 2023-04-09 12:38 浙江
我做完笔试就发感谢信了
点赞 回复 分享
发布于 2023-04-21 12:19 上海
有春招offer的吗,可以交流一下
点赞 回复 分享
发布于 2023-04-12 20:53 香港
有说go招几个吗
点赞 回复 分享
发布于 2023-04-10 13:59 天津
只招一个?***的 那还约我二面?感觉要被KPI了
点赞 回复 分享
发布于 2023-04-08 20:26 湖北
go方向吗
点赞 回复 分享
发布于 2023-04-08 18:48 广东
本科生?
点赞 回复 分享
发布于 2023-04-08 13:46 江苏
我面Shein的时候也是中间件,做日志的,不过给挂了
点赞 回复 分享
发布于 2023-04-08 10:51 重庆

相关推荐

📍面试公司:转转🕐面试时间:03/05💻面试岗位:JAVA后端开发❓面试问题:1. 做一个简单的自我介绍(包含学校、技术栈、实习经历、项目职责)。2. 礼物连击场景中,两步操作是否需要保证原子性?为什么?具体怎么设计连击窗口?3. Redis Pipeline 的底层原理是什么?在项目中具体用来解决什么问题?用了哪些函数?4. 除了 Redis Pipeline,还有哪些方式可以实现命令批处理?5. Redis 和 MySQL 之间如何保证数据一致性?讲一下具体方案。6. 为什么推荐先删缓存再更新数据库,而不是先更新数据库再删缓存,也不直接更新缓存?7. 更新缓存会有什么问题?8. 项目中用到 2PC 分布式事务,性能怎么样?9. 该业务场景为什么必须要强一致性,而不是最终一致性?10. 除了 2PC,还有哪些分布式事务方案?(3PC、TCC、本地消息表、MQ 最终一致性等)11. 为什么在项目中选择 2PC,而不是其他分布式事务方案?12. 如何用责任链 + 本地缓存减少 50% 重复 RPC 调用?具体怎么做的?13. 为什么不直接把查询结果放到上下文传递,而要使用本地缓存?14. 异步线程池查询的参数是怎么设置的?依据是什么?15. 如果使用原生线程池,核心参数如何合理设置?16. 用 Java 原生线程池异步调用多服务,其中部分服务超时、异常,该如何处理?17. 为什么订单反查用本地缓存,而不用 Redis?18. Caffeine 和 Guava Cache 有什么区别?19. 项目中用到状态机框架,如果让你手写一个简单状态机,会用哪些设计模式?如何设计?20. 算法题:实现字符串转整数(只保留数字,处理正负号、非法字符、整数溢出,不能使用库函数)。21. 数据库设计题:订单属性表字段经常变动,如何设计表结构实现动态扩展、不修改原表?22. 实习/项目中遇到的最大挑战和复杂度最高的点是什么?如何解决?🙌面试感想:整场面试大约50分钟,主要根据实习经历,然后发散出来了一些八股的底层拷问,我个人觉得只有两个问题回答的不是很好,最后还是挂了,算法题也刷出来了,场景题也给出了三种方案,回想起来也就pipeline管道的底层原理没有说的很好,以及像订单部分超时的处理方式没有说到位(是跟我实习项目来的,我觉得我这个项目不会出现对应的情况,但是还是硬着头皮往下说了)除此之外,大部分问题回答的都还算比较饱满只能说好好复盘,不知道这后面还有没有机会
查看22道真题和解析
点赞 评论 收藏
分享
评论
20
74
分享

创作者周榜

更多
牛客网
牛客网在线编程
牛客网题解
牛客企业服务